Output 68d570bf08958a6254a95cab05f822f86f94dd0cafbc124a19033f4ac6939307:4

value
154020237
script pubkey
OP_0 OP_PUSHBYTES_20 bffe2740cee0f423a8a073f7e23f708676b914cb
address
ltc1qhllzwsxwur6z829qw0m7y0mssemtj9xt8263v4
transaction
68d570bf08958a6254a95cab05f822f86f94dd0cafbc124a19033f4ac6939307
spent
true